How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Upper Hill?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Upper Hill Studio Apartments | $1,672 | $700 | $5,518 |
Upper Hill 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,928 | $500 | $5,802 |
Upper Hill 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,358 | $1,100 | $8,694 |
Upper Hill 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,387 | $1,225 | $6,066 |
Upper Hill 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,454 | $1,650 | $3,195 |
Upper Hill 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,316 | $2,500 | $4,142 |

Getting Around the Upper Hill Neighborhood in Pittsburgh, PA
Walk Score®
71 / 100
Very Walkable
Most errands can be accomplished on foot
Bike Score®
51 / 100
Bikeable
Some bike infrastructure
Transit Score®
67 / 100
Good Transit
Many nearby public transportation options
What Are Walk Score®, Transit Score®, and Bike Score® Ratings?
- Walk Score® measures the walkability of any address.
- Transit Score® measures access to public transit.
- Bike Score® measures the bikeability of any address.
